§ 108575 Embargoed Toy Removal Authority
This law says that if a health officer thinks someone will break the rules about a banned toy, they can take that toy away to keep it safe.
A store is selling a toy that has been banned because it's unsafe for kids.
If a health officer sees the store might sell the banned toy anyway, they can take the toy away to stop anyone from getting hurt.
